**Alert: Brontobus broker upgrade window — heads up for eng sync.**

We're bumping the Brontobus message broker from 4.2 to 5.0 this Thursday. Expect a rolling restart of all three nodes; producers should buffer fine, but consumers on the old client lib will drop connections for ~90 seconds per node. If your service hasn't upgraded its client yet, now's the time to panic (politely). Quietfeed and Tallyhawk teams already migrated. The full upgrade plan, rollback steps, and timeline are posted here:

operations page: https://confluence.lumicsys.internal/projects/display/projects/display

## Authentication

Quick note for the sync: the SnackRoute restock planner now talks to the fleet API through a single service account instead of per-machine creds. Way less rotation pain. Local dev hits the mock depot by default, so nobody should need prod access. If you're testing the planner against staging, use the bearer token directly below.

session JWT of fajof-bahop = eyJhbGciOiJIUzI1NiIsInR5cCI6IkpXVCJ9.eyJzdWIiOiIqgHoPSIn0.DAyxzh8y

Visitors to the Oakhurst prototype workshop must be escorted at all times by a named team assistant. Safety glasses on past the yellow line. No photography. Sign the visitor ledger on entry and exit. Escorts admit visitors through the side door using the code that follows.

door code, tajof-kageg: bdg-QVDCE-3

## Rate-Parity Checker: Polling Design

The Parapace checker compares published room rates across partner channels for the Wrenmoor hotel group. To limit scraping exposure, each channel is polled on a jittered schedule through an authenticated proxy, and discrepancies are queued rather than acted on automatically. All thresholds are centrally configured and audited on change. The current values are defined below.

tuning table, yagef-bawip:
THRESHOLDS = {
    "frador": 880,
    "weneth": 97,
    "fraok": 850,
    "olieth": 616,
    "praion": 5,
}